Hydroxypropyl Methylcellulose (HPMC) has emerged as a versatile and essential ingredient in the food industry, transforming the way food products are developed and enhancing their quality. Employed namely for its exceptional emulsifying, thickening, and gelling abilities, HPMC continues to gain recognition among food scientists and manufacturers for its innovative applications. With its origin traced back to cellulose, HPMC is produced through the chemical modification of this natural component, ensuring it remains non-toxic and safe for consumption. This synthetic polymer exhibits a high-water retention quality and forms a gel when dissolved in cold water, which makes it optimal for a multitude of food applications. In bakery products, HPMC assumes a critical role in improving dough properties, retaining moisture during baking, and extending the shelf life of finished products. Its ability to reduce the retrogradation of starch ensures that baked goods maintain freshness longer than they typically might, which is highly beneficial for both bakeries and consumers. The addition of HPMC in gluten-free recipes is a game-changer, as it compensates for the loss of gluten, providing structure and elasticity to dough, thus enhancing the texture and appeal of gluten-free bread and pastries. Furthermore, HPMC’s role in creating emulsions makes it indispensable in the production of sauces, dressings, and gravies. Its stabilizing properties prevent the separation of oil and water, ensuring a consistent texture and appearance. Food scientists have noted its effectiveness in low-fat and low-calorie products, where fat content reduction is desired. Here, HPMC enhances mouthfeel and mimics the creaminess of full-fat counterparts without compromising taste or satisfaction, aligning perfectly with the growing demand for healthier food options. In the dairy industry, HPMC is utilized to improve viscosity and stabilize dairy products such as yogurt and ice cream. It helps in maintaining the form and consistency, particularly in reduced-fat versions, by preventing ice crystal formation which can detract from the smoothness typically desired in ice cream. By promoting even distribution of particles and maintaining the suspension of other ingredients, HPMC ensures consistency throughout the product's shelf life. hpmc in food Snack foods benefit from HPMC's film-forming properties, which are leveraged to create barriers that prevent moisture gain and oil migration, preserving crunchiness and flavor. This attribute is particularly advantageous in products such as fried snacks and cereals, where a prolonged crispiness is a key quality attribute sought by consumers. The burgeoning plant-based food sector has also recognized the utility of HPMC. As an emulsifier, binder, and stabilizer, HPMC enhances the coherency and mouthfeel of plant-based meat and dairy alternatives. It helps mimic the juicy texture and structure of animal-derived products, often missing in plant-based options, thereby raising their appeal to a broader audience. However, the incorporation of HPMC into food products is not merely functional; it's also regulated by stringent safety standards. The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) along with the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) have approved HPMC as a safe food additive, which reassures both manufacturers and consumers regarding its use. Innovation and sustainability also find their intersection with HPMC, as its cellulose base derives from plant fibers, positioning it as an environmentally friendly option in food production. This sustainability angle aligns with global movements towards reducing environmental impact, elevating HPMC's status not just as a synthetic enhancer but as a responsible choice within product formulations.     Raw Materials for Synthetic Fibers An Overview Synthetic fibers have become an integral part of our daily lives, shaping industries ranging from fashion to automotive. These fibers are made from raw materials that have transformed textiles, offering durability, versatility, and a range of functionalities. To understand the production of synthetic fibers, it is essential to explore the various raw materials involved, the processes of transforming these materials, and their impact on the textile industry and the environment. Types of Raw Materials The production of synthetic fibers primarily relies on petrochemical products derived from crude oil. The two most common types of synthetic fibers are polyesters and polyamides, which are produced from specific raw materials. 1. Polyester The most widely used synthetic fiber, polyester, is typically made from polyethylene terephthalate (PET). PET is synthesized from two key raw materials terephthalic acid and ethylene glycol. Both of these compounds originate from crude oil, undergoing processes such as polymerization to create polyesters. Known for its strength and resistance to stretching and shrinking, polyester has become a popular choice in clothing, home furnishings, and industrial applications. 2. Polyamide (Nylon) Another significant synthetic fiber is polyamide, commonly known as nylon. The production of nylon involves raw materials like hexamethylenediamine and adipic acid, which can also be sourced from petroleum or derived from renewable resources. Nylon fibers are prized for their exceptional elasticity, strength, and abrasion resistance, making them ideal for products such as hosiery, activewear, and ropes. 3. Acrylic Acrylic fibers, often used as a wool substitute, are manufactured from polyacrylonitrile (PAN). The raw materials for PAN typically include acrylonitrile, which is derived from propylene—another byproduct of oil refining. Acrylic fibers are lightweight, soft, and exhibit good color retention, providing a popular choice in blankets, sweaters, and textiles. The Production Process Once the raw materials are sourced, the production of synthetic fibers generally involves several key steps polymerization, spinning, and finishing. raw material for synthetic fibers - Polymerization This process involves chemically reacting the raw materials to form long chains of molecules, known as polymers. Depending on the desired characteristics of the final product, variations in the chemical process can be implemented to achieve specific attributes, such as thickness and flexibility. - Spinning After polymerization, the resulting polymers are melted down and extruded through spinnerets, which are devices that create filaments. As the molten polymer passes through tiny holes, it cools and solidifies to form fibers. This spinning process can be done using different techniques, such as dry, wet, or melt spinning, each resulting in different types of fiber characteristics. - Finishing The final step in fiber production involves finishing processes that enhance the fiber's performance characteristics. This might include dyeing, texturing, or applying treatments that improve properties like water resistance or flame retardance. Environmental Considerations While synthetic fibers have revolutionized the textile industry, their production poses significant environmental challenges. The extraction and processing of petrochemical raw materials contribute to carbon emissions, pollution, and reliance on fossil fuels. Furthermore, synthetic fibers are not biodegradable, resulting in long-lasting waste in landfills and oceans. To address these concerns, there is a growing movement towards sustainable practices in synthetic fiber production. Innovations in recycling technologies are enabling the repurposing of old synthetic garments into new fibers. Brands are also exploring bio-based alternatives, using renewable resources such as corn starch or sugarcane to produce synthetic fibers, thus reducing their environmental footprint.
